Switching to a new system is always a bit daunting. Whether you’re coming from paper logs, Excel, gINT, or HoleBASE, here’s what the first week actually looks like with GIMLabs.

Day one: configuration

Go customers start with a standard configuration based on AGS 4 and UK standards. You can be logging within minutes. Pro customers get a configuration call where we set up your tables, fields, collections, and templates to match how your team already works.

Day two: first project

Create a project in Manage, add your locations, and install the Log app on your phone or tablet. The app downloads your configuration automatically. Walk up to a borehole, open the app, pick the location, and start logging. Data syncs to the cloud as soon as you have signal.

Day three: office review

Back in the office, open Manage and your field data is already there. Review it in the table editor, run the validator to catch any issues, and preview PDF logs. No re-keying, no file transfers, no waiting for someone to email a spreadsheet.

End of week: delivery

Export AGS files for submission, generate PDF logs for your report, or invite your client to Connect so they can browse the data themselves. The whole workflow - field to deliverable - runs through one platform.

The honest bit

Will everything be perfect on day one? Probably not. Your team will have questions, you’ll want to tweak fields, and the first PDF log might need adjusting. That’s normal. The difference is that changes are instant - update a field in Product OS and every device picks it up on the next sync. No reinstalls, no version conflicts.
